td {
	text-align: left;
	vertical-align: top;
	font-family:Tahoma;
	font-size:12px;
	color:#806C59;
}
td.titre {
	text-align: center;
	vertical-align: top;
	font-family:Tahoma;
	font-size:12px;
	color:#806C59;
}

table.pubdescrip
{
clear:right;
}
td.description
{
font-family:Times New Roman;
font-size:16px;
 border-color: #C2D7FC;
	border-style:solid;
	border-width: medium;
}



td.right {
	text-align: right;
}
table.top5
{
 border-color: #000000;
	border-style:solid;
	border-width: medium;
}


td.image {
	text-align: center;
	vertical-align: top;
	font-family:Tahoma;
	font-size:12px;
	color:#806C59;
	border-color: #F0F8FF;
	border-style: dashed;
	border-width: medium;
	}
	
	td.image2 {
	text-align: center;
	vertical-align: top;
	font-family:Tahoma;
	font-size:12px;
	color:#806C59;
	border-color: #C2D7FC;
	border-style: dashed;
	border-width: medium;	
	}



td.stat {
	text-align: right;
	vertical-align: bottom;
	font-family:Tahoma;
	font-size:12px;
	color:#806C59;
}
td.center {
	text-align: center;
	vertical-align: top;
	font-family:Tahoma;
	font-size:12px;
	color:#806C59;
}

form
{
	margin:0px;
}

a {
	font-family:Arial;
	font-size:13px;
	text-decoration: none;
	font-weight: bold;
	color:#002449;
	
	
}

a.page {
	font-family:Arial;
	font-size:13px;
	text-decoration: none;
	font-weight: bold;
	color:#000000;
	border-style: solid;
    border-width: thin;       
    border-color: black;
	background: #F0F8FF;
	
	}
a.page2 {
	font-family:Arial;
	font-size:13px;
	text-decoration: none;
	font-weight: bold;
	color:#000000;
	border-style: solid;
    border-width: thin;       
    border-color: black;
	background: #C2D7FC;
	}
a.image {
	font-family:Arial;
	font-size:12px;
	text-decoration: none;
	font-weight: bold;
	color:#002449;
	
	
}
a.location
{
	text-align: left;
	vertical-align: top;
	font-family:Tahoma;
	font-size:12px;
	font-weight: normal;
	color:#806C59;
}
a:hover.location
{
	color:#806C59;
	text-decoration : underline
}

A:Hover  {
	color : #002449;
	text-decoration : underline;
}

H1 {
	color: #002449;
	font-weight: bold;
	font-size : 16px;
}
span.dvd {
	color: #002449;
	font-weight: bold;
	font-size : 16px;
}
div.box
{
width: 150px
}
td.top {
	text-align: right;
	vertical-align: middle;
	font-family:Tahoma;
	font-size:12px;
	color:#ffffff;
} 

a.top 
{
	text-align: right;
	vertical-align: bottom;
	font-family:Tahoma;
	font-size:12px;
	color:#ffffff;
}
A.top:Hover  {
	color : #FFFFFF;
	text-decoration : underline;
}
input.input {background-color: #29597B; font-weight: bold; font-size: 12px; color: white;}
input.text {background-color: #F0F8FF;}
option {background-color: #F0F8FF;}	
body 
{
scrollbar-arrow-color: F0F8FF;
scrollbar-base-color:C2D7FC; 
scrollbar-dark-shadow-color: ffffff;
scrollbar-track-color: F0F8FF;
scrollbar-face-color: 29597B;
scrollbar-shadow-color: 000000;
scrollbar-highlight-color: C2D7FC;
scrollbar-3d-light-color: ffffff;
 } 
